Output 279e2e0884e1773bc52bb638d64e00f9af1ac5fa0a16c1957794ecdbed3050d9:9

value
148930027
script pubkey
OP_0 OP_PUSHBYTES_32 12bbf657aef6fb8670d993ef6cb2d7b77657c4181b7821e0f10a970e24dade16
address
bc1qz2alv4aw7macvuxej0hkevkhkam903qcrduzrc83p2tsufx6mctqjmwv90
transaction
279e2e0884e1773bc52bb638d64e00f9af1ac5fa0a16c1957794ecdbed3050d9
spent
true